公認的網域 | accepted domain (Any SMTP namespace for which an Exchange organization sends and receives e-mail. Accepted domains include those domains for which the Exchange organization is authoritative. An Exchange organization is authoritative when it handles mail delivery for recipients in the accepted domain. Accepted domains also include domains for which the Exchange organization receives mail and then relays to an e-mail server that is outside the Active Directory forest for delivery to the recipient) |
周邊網路 | perimeter network (One or more computers that have a connection to the Internet through an external screening router and a connection to the internal network through an interior screening router. Computers that are linked to the perimeter network have limited access to both the Internet and the internal network. This architecture is convenient if multiple hosts require direct Internet access) |
多用途網際網路郵件延伸標準 | Multipurpose Internet Mail Extensions A common method for transmitting non-text data through Internet e-mail. MIME encodes non-text data as ASCII text and then decodes it back to its original format at the receiving end. A MIME header is added to the file which includes the type of data contained and the encoding method used (MIME) |
多重網絡連接點 | multiple points of presence (The ability of a single user to sign in to a Lync Server or Office Communications Server server with multiple clients) |
安全多用途網際網路郵件延伸 | Secure/Multipurpose Internet Mail Extensions (An Internet e-mail security-oriented protocol that adds public key encryption and support for digital signatures to the widely used MIME e-mail protocol) |
完整網域名稱 | fully qualified domain name (A DNS name that has been stated to indicate its absolute location in the domain namespace tree. In contrast to relative names, an FQDN has a trailing period () to qualify its position to the root of the namespace (host.example.contoso.com)) |
無類別網域間路由選擇 | Classless Interdomain Routing (An IP address and routing management method that allocates IP addresses in a way that reduces the number of routes stored on any individual router, while also increasing the number of available IP addresses. CIDR replaces class-based IP address allocation) |
網上之最 | Best of Web (A curated list feature that highlights interesting and noteworthy web sites) |
網域名稱 | domain name (The name given by an administrator to a collection of networked computers that share a common directory. Part of the DNS naming structure, domain names consist of a sequence of name labels separated by periods) |
網域名稱系統 | Domain Name System (A hierarchical, distributed database that contains mappings of DNS domain names to various types of data, such as IP addresses. DNS enables the location of computers and services by user-friendly names, and it also enables the discovery of other information stored in the database) |
Active Directory 網域服務 | Active Directory Domain Services (The Microsoft Windows based directory service. Active Directory Domain Services stores information about objects on a network and makes this information available to users and network administrators) |
網站地圖 | site map (A file or other store that describes the logical layout of a Web site (as distinct from the physical layout of pages). Site maps are used by site navigation controls to display navigation using a menu, tree view, or SiteMapPath (breadcrumb) control) |
網站導覽 | site navigation (In ASP.NET Web sites, the process of displaying controls such as menus, a tree view, or SiteMapPath (breadcrumb) controls that assist users in finding pages of interest. Site navigation is typically driven from a sitemap) |
網路 NEWS 傳輸通訊協定 | Network News Transfer Protocol (A member of the TCP/IP suite of protocols used to distribute network news messages to NNTP servers and clients (newsreaders) on the Internet. NNTP is designed so that news articles are stored on a server in a central database, thus enabling a user to select specific items to read) |
Outlook 網路存取網路組件 | Outlook Web Access Web Part (A piece of the user interface (UI) in Outlook Web Access that can be hosted in iframes as part of other Web applications such as SharePoint Portal Server portals. Outlook Web Access exposes a set of Outlook Web Access Web Part URLs that allow other applications to request certain portions of the Outlook Web Access UI. For example, another application can load the Outlook Web Access Web Part URL for the Inbox, Calendar, or Contact folder into an iframe hosted in that application) |
網路釣魚 | phishing (A technique used to trick computer users into revealing personal or financial information. A common online phishing scam starts with an e-mail message that appears to come from a trusted source but actually directs recipients to provide information to a fraudulent Web site) |
網路釣魚信賴等級 | phishing confidence level (A value between 1 and 8 that is assigned to a message based on its content and that reflects the liklihood that the message is phishing) |
Windows Live 網路電話 | Windows Live Call (The Windows Live service that allows users to make computer-to-computer or computer-to-phone calls. Users must be signed in to Windows Live Messenger to use it) |
ASP.NET 網頁 | ASP.NET page (A component of an ASP.NET application) |
網頁用戶端 | Web client (A computer that uses a Web server) |
虛擬私人網路 | virtual private network (The extension of a private network that encompasses encapsulated, encrypted, and authenticated links across shared or public networks. VPN connections typically provide remote access and router-to-router connections to private networks over the Internet) |
跨網頁公佈 | cross-page posting (In ASP.NET Web pages, the process of submitting a page to a specified target page in contrast to submitting the page to itself) |
通用網域識別項 | global domain identifier (An identifier that specifies the country/region, the administration management domain (ADMD), and the private management domain (PRMD) of an X.400 e-mail address. For example c=us; a=MCI; p=msft) |
